Alone in the Dark, a trailblazing survival horror game released in 1992, introduced players to distinctive characters integral to its immersive narrative. The protagonist, Edward Carnby, is a private investigator tasked with exploring the mysterious Derceto mansion. Carnby’s character design reflects the game’s early 3D graphics, featuring polygonal models that, at the time, represented a technological leap in video game visuals. His journey through the haunted mansion, encountering supernatural entities and solving puzzles, established him as an iconic figure in the horror gaming genre.

Apart from Carnby, players could also choose to play as Emily Hartwood, another investigator with her own unique perspective on the unfolding horror. The characters’ differing viewpoints added depth to the storytelling and provided players with distinct gameplay experiences. These protagonists, rendered in a cinematic style with limited pixel art resources, became foundational characters in the horror gaming genre, influencing the portrayal of protagonists in subsequent survival horror titles. The characters of “Alone in the Dark” remain noteworthy in the history of gaming, contributing to the evolution of narrative-driven horror experiences.
